Like all food, castor oil can and will expire. However, you can prevent your oil from going bad prematurely by storing it in the right place. Keep it in the pantry where it's warm, dark, and dry. Never keep it in the fridge or freezer, and always keep it away from light.

The use of castor oil on the skin may hasten the absorption of other chemicals, according to the International Journal of Toxicology. If you use cosmetic products that contain castor oil, your skin may absorb the other chemicals in the product more quickly than it normally would. Castor oil supplements can cause side effects, including diarrhea, abdominal cramps, nausea, rash, and even hallucinations, in some cases. You should be aware of any precautions or interactions associated with castor oil, and talk with your healthcare provider before using it. 22 Sources.

Myth 1: Castor Oil Never Expires. Fact: Despite its long shelf life, castor oil does expire. The fatty acids in the oil can oxidize over time, especially if not stored properly, leading to rancidity. It's recommended to use castor oil within 1 to 5 years from the date of opening.

There are a number of things you can do to ensure that your castor oil lasts for as long as possible: 1. Store Cool. Castor oil does not like to be stored at hot temperatures. Around 50 - 70 degrees Fahrenheit is best. 2. Keep Away From Humidity. Castor oil also deteriorates faster when exposed to moisture.

Yes, Castor oil can go bad after a while. Castor oil has a shelf life, just like other natural oils. When food goes bad, it can change in color, structure, and smell. If the oil gets cloudy, thickens, or has a bad smell, it has probably gone bad. If you put old oil on your hair or face, it might not work as well and could cause irritation.
